I had never sought out geocaches before. I recently had lunch with a friend who used to be big on seeking and making a geocache. He suddenly pulled up the app and realized there was one nearby. So immediately I was stoked. I said, "let's do this!" He narrowed down the location so we could at least know what to look for, and where it might have been placed. There was a tree in a clearing. "Yup, that should be it." lol Sure enough, it was still there. Hanging on a rusted nail, with a key ring and very small container. It was hard to believe that it was still there, let alone there could be anything inside. I unscrewed it and a rolled up small piece of paper, barely held together, contained a number of different names. Those of the past that had come along, and willfully participated in this small task. Yet, it felt momentous and special that a community like this existed, and it is such a fun concept.
